【Automobile tax】
Automobile tax is compulsory for those who possess
automobiles. Those who possess automobiles on April 1st. are liable.
Automobile tax is calculated depending on the type of car that you own.
Payment slips are sent from the prefectural tax office in May. Pay the tax
with the slip at banks, post offices or convenience stores.
【Light automobile tax】
Those who possess light automobiles or motorbikes on April
1st. are charged light automobile tax. Payment slips are sent from the asset
tax division of Toyokawa city in May*. Pay the tax with the slip at financial
institutions that accept payment slips of municipal taxes such as the Japan
Post Bank in Aichi, Gifu, Mie and Shizuoka and designated convenience stores.
【NOTE】
Automobile tax and Light automobile tax are imposed on
named owners. When you dispose of or sell your car, you must change your car
registration or deregister it. If you miss the procedure, the taxes are
imposed on you regardless of whether you still have the car or not.
If your car is stolen or lost, report the incident to the
police. The police will issue you with documentation recording the incident.
Then, take the police documents to your nearest prefectural tax office. The
nearest is the East Mikawa Prefectural Office (Toyohashi-shi Hacchodouri
5-4). In cases of light automobiles, report the incident to the police and to
the nearest Light Motor Vehicle Inspection Organization. The nearest is the
Toyohashi Branch (Toyohashi-shi Jinnoshinden-cho Kyonowari 18). *Take the

【Other】
If you fail to pay taxes, you will
be forced to pay punitive charges. The longer you fail to make payments, the
higher the fine will be. In severe cases, properties such as deposits, land,
house, cars, etc will be forcibly seized.
